Property description
Attractively constructed with mellow Cheshire brick surmounted by a blue slate roof, Hillside Cottage is a highly impressive detached family residence which has been recently renovated to a high specification.
Situated in a plot approaching seven acres overall, including a detached barn and paddock for equestrian use if required, the position is simply stunning. Slightly elevated, there are commanding and far reaching views to be enjoyed from some elevations, whilst the property is situated below 'The Edge' with a magical woodland backdrop. Footpaths lead directly through National Trust woodland to well known points including Castle Rock and the Wizard Public House.
This highly secluded home is approached via electrically operated wooden gates, controlled by a video entry system. These in turn lead to an expansive gravel driveway and turning area giving access to the property itself and a detached double garage. As mentioned earlier the accommodation has undergone a comprehensive renovation programme to include features such as Limestone and Oak flooring along with Oak internal doors. The layout is fitted with gas central heating, a mega flow system, UPVC double glazing, alarm system and in brief outline comprises; a large entrance hallway accessed via a storm porch, delightful kitchen area fitted with an impressive range of light Oak eye and base level units and black granite work surfaces. The kitchen is open plan to a wonderful conservatory / breakfast room in one direction and a large dining room in the other. Collectively this provides the property with a magnificent family living space with a flexibility of usage. Also to this level is a drawing room, sitting room, study, boiler room and wc. To the first floor level is a master bedroom with a vaulted ceiling and a duel aspect enjoying delightful views, ensuite shower room, three further bedrooms and bath / shower room.
To the rear of the house and accessed off the main entertaining rooms is a large terrace which is predominantly walled and provides a spacious area for entertaining and alfresco dining. To the side elevations are terraces, lawns and access to adjoining paddocks and a substantial detached barn.
